Output 10436c3d3e24bc7026dce7a398692c19fa0314334fc8b42e3b94a660a7940a6a:2

value
331746770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9fbb40b95700e46adc50c5316fe6f0f3e32ca86 OP_EQUAL
address
MVEMCn7j9648QkDV3N4md6tvH1PPRVaTS6
transaction
10436c3d3e24bc7026dce7a398692c19fa0314334fc8b42e3b94a660a7940a6a
spent
true